
如何建立用友U8数据库
在用友U8中建立数据库的步骤主要包括:安装SQL Server数据库、配置数据库、安装用友U8软件、创建和配置数据库、数据备份和恢复。 其中,安装SQL Server数据库是最为关键的一步,它将直接影响到后续的数据库配置和使用。本文将详细介绍如何在用友U8中建立数据库的每一个步骤。
一、安装SQL Server数据库
为了能够顺利使用用友U8,首先需要安装SQL Server数据库。SQL Server是微软的一款关系型数据库管理系统,广泛应用于企业级数据库管理。
1、选择适合的SQL Server版本
首先需要选择一个合适的SQL Server版本。一般来说,用友U8支持的SQL Server版本包括SQL Server 2008、2012、2014等。建议选择一个稳定、兼容性好的版本,以确保系统运行的可靠性。
2、安装SQL Server
安装SQL Server的步骤如下:
- 下载SQL Server安装包。
- 双击安装包进行安装。
- 选择“新建SQL Server独立安装或向现有安装添加功能”。
- 选择“SQL Server功能安装”,并选择需要的功能组件。
- 配置实例和服务器配置,包括服务账户和身份验证模式。
- 配置数据库引擎,包括文件路径和内存设置。
- 完成安装并重启服务器。
3、配置SQL Server
安装完成后,需要对SQL Server进行一些基本配置:
- 打开SQL Server Management Studio(SSMS)。
- 连接到SQL Server实例。
- 创建新的登录用户,并赋予其适当的权限。
- 配置SQL Server代理服务,以便后续的自动备份和维护任务。
二、配置数据库
用友U8需要一个专门的数据库来存储业务数据。以下是配置数据库的步骤:
1、创建数据库
在SQL Server Management Studio中,右键点击“数据库”,选择“新建数据库”,填写数据库名称并配置数据文件和日志文件的位置和大小。建议将数据文件和日志文件存放在不同的磁盘,以提高性能和数据安全性。
2、设置数据库选项
创建数据库后,需要对数据库进行一些设置:
- 设置数据库的恢复模式,建议选择“完整恢复模式”,以便能够进行完整的数据恢复。
- 配置数据库的自动增长选项,确保数据库在数据量增加时能够自动扩展。
- 配置数据库的备份计划,定期进行数据库备份,以防数据丢失。
3、创建数据库用户和权限
为用友U8创建一个专用的数据库用户,并赋予其相应的权限:
- 在SQL Server Management Studio中,右键点击“安全性”,选择“新建登录名”。
- 为新登录名设置用户名和密码,并选择“SQL Server身份验证”。
- 将新登录名映射到用友U8数据库,并赋予其“db_owner”角色。
三、安装用友U8软件
完成SQL Server和数据库的配置后,就可以开始安装用友U8软件了。
1、准备安装包和许可证
确保你有用友U8的安装包和合法的许可证。将安装包复制到服务器上,并解压缩。
2、运行安装程序
运行用友U8的安装程序,按照提示进行安装:
- 选择安装路径,建议选择一个专用的磁盘分区。
- 配置安装选项,包括组件选择、数据库连接设置等。
- 输入许可证信息,完成安装。
3、配置用友U8系统
安装完成后,需要对用友U8系统进行一些基本配置:
- 打开用友U8系统管理工具,连接到数据库。
- 配置系统参数,包括公司信息、账套信息、财务年度等。
- 创建用户和角色,并赋予相应的权限。
四、创建和配置数据库
用友U8的数据库创建和配置是确保系统正常运行的关键步骤。
1、创建账套
在用友U8系统中,账套是一个独立的财务数据集合。创建账套的步骤如下:
- 打开用友U8系统管理工具。
- 选择“账套管理”->“新建账套”。
- 输入账套名称、公司信息、会计年度等。
- 选择数据库,并输入数据库用户和密码。
2、配置账套参数
账套创建完成后,需要对账套进行一些基本配置:
- 设置会计科目、凭证类型、币种等基础数据。
- 配置系统参数,包括财务参数、业务参数、报表参数等。
- 配置用户权限,确保每个用户只能访问和操作自己权限范围内的数据。
3、初始化数据
在账套创建和配置完成后,需要进行数据初始化:
- 导入基础数据,包括客户、供应商、存货等。
- 录入期初余额,包括会计科目、库存、应收应付等。
- 检查和核对数据,确保数据的准确性和完整性。
五、数据备份和恢复
为了确保数据的安全性和完整性,需要定期对用友U8数据库进行备份,并掌握数据恢复的方法。
1、设置自动备份
在SQL Server中,可以通过SQL Server代理服务设置自动备份任务:
- 打开SQL Server Management Studio,连接到SQL Server实例。
- 在“SQL Server代理”->“作业”中,创建新的备份作业。
- 配置备份作业的步骤,包括备份类型(完整备份、差异备份、日志备份等)、备份路径、备份计划等。
- 启用备份作业,确保定期进行数据库备份。
2、手动备份和恢复
除了自动备份外,还可以进行手动备份和恢复:
- 手动备份:在SQL Server Management Studio中,右键点击数据库,选择“任务”->“备份”,配置备份选项并执行备份。
- 数据恢复:在SQL Server Management Studio中,右键点击数据库,选择“任务”->“还原”,选择备份文件并执行数据恢复。
3、备份策略
制定一个合理的备份策略,以确保数据的安全性和可恢复性:
- 完整备份:建议每周进行一次完整备份,备份所有数据。
- 差异备份:建议每天进行一次差异备份,备份自上次完整备份以来的数据变化。
- 日志备份:建议每小时进行一次日志备份,备份自上次日志备份以来的事务日志。
- 备份存储:将备份文件存储在不同的物理位置,包括本地存储、网络存储和云存储,以防止数据丢失。
六、系统维护和优化
为了确保用友U8系统的稳定运行,需要进行定期的系统维护和优化。
1、数据库维护
定期对数据库进行维护,确保数据库的性能和稳定性:
- 更新统计信息:定期更新数据库的统计信息,以提高查询性能。
- 重建索引:定期重建数据库索引,以提高数据访问速度。
- 清理日志:定期清理数据库日志,以释放存储空间。
2、系统监控
通过监控系统性能和资源使用情况,及时发现和解决潜在的问题:
- 性能监控:使用SQL Server性能监控工具,监控CPU、内存、磁盘和网络的使用情况。
- 资源监控:使用系统监控工具,监控服务器的资源使用情况,包括磁盘空间、内存使用、网络流量等。
- 日志分析:分析系统日志和数据库日志,及时发现和解决错误和异常。
3、用户培训
为用户提供必要的培训,确保他们能够正确使用系统:
- 基础培训:包括系统登录、基本操作、数据录入等。
- 高级培训:包括报表制作、数据分析、系统维护等。
- 持续培训:定期组织培训活动,更新用户的知识和技能。
七、常见问题和解决方案
在用友U8的使用过程中,可能会遇到一些常见问题。以下是一些常见问题及其解决方案:
1、数据库连接失败
问题描述:用友U8无法连接到数据库,提示“数据库连接失败”。
解决方案:
- 检查SQL Server服务是否启动。
- 检查数据库连接字符串是否正确,包括服务器名称、数据库名称、用户名和密码。
- 检查网络连接是否正常,包括防火墙设置和网络配置。
2、数据备份失败
问题描述:用友U8的数据备份任务无法完成,提示“备份失败”。
解决方案:
- 检查备份路径是否存在,并确保有足够的存储空间。
- 检查备份文件的权限,确保SQL Server服务账户具有写入权限。
- 检查备份计划设置,确保备份任务在正确的时间执行。
3、系统性能下降
问题描述:用友U8系统运行缓慢,用户操作反应迟钝。
解决方案:
- 检查服务器的资源使用情况,包括CPU、内存、磁盘和网络的使用情况。
- 更新数据库统计信息和重建索引,以提高数据库性能。
- 优化系统配置,包括数据库配置、网络配置和硬件配置。
八、总结
建立用友U8数据库是一项复杂而细致的工作,需要系统管理员具备一定的数据库管理和系统维护知识。在整个过程中,安装SQL Server数据库、配置数据库、安装用友U8软件、创建和配置数据库、数据备份和恢复这几个步骤是最为关键的。通过合理的规划和配置,可以确保用友U8系统的稳定运行和数据的安全性。
在实际操作中,建议使用PingCode和Worktile进行项目管理和团队协作。PingCode是一款专为研发项目管理设计的系统,能够有效提升团队的协作效率和项目管理水平。Worktile则是一款通用项目协作软件,适用于各种类型的项目管理和团队协作。通过这两款工具的使用,可以更好地管理和维护用友U8系统,提高工作效率和数据安全性。
相关问答FAQs:
1. 用友U8数据库是什么?
用友U8数据库是一种企业管理软件中的数据库,它提供了数据存储和处理的功能,用于管理企业的各种业务数据。
2. 如何创建用友U8数据库?
要创建用友U8数据库,首先需要安装用友U8软件,然后按照软件提供的指引进行数据库的配置和创建。在配置过程中,您需要设置数据库的名称、存储位置、访问权限等。
3. 用友U8数据库有哪些常见问题需要注意?
在使用用友U8数据库时,可能会遇到一些常见问题,例如数据库连接失败、数据丢失或损坏、数据库访问权限问题等。为了避免这些问题,您可以定期进行数据库备份、确保数据库连接的稳定性,并设置合适的权限控制。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/1922759